http://www.bestfriends.org. I am a huge fan of Best Friends Animal Society and the work they do. It's my favorite charity by far. It operates the nation's largest no-kill animal shelter and serves as a model for all others. They even provide shelter to special needs animals (like cats with HIV or dogs rescued from dogfighting rings) that in most other shelters would have no chance of being adopted.
